In a large saucepan, combine sugar, butter and milk. Bring to a boil; boil 1 minute. Remove from heat. Stir in pudding mix and oats until blended. Stir in chips and pecans. Drop by tablespoonfuls 1 in. apart onto parchment-lined baking sheets. Let stand until set. How should you store Butterscotch No-Bake Cookies?

Here’s what you need to know before getting started: Butter – Making keto no bake cookies calls for butter, but coconut oil can be used instead. Coconut oil has a higher melting point than butter so keep that in mind if you live in a warmer aread.
